What’s included in handyman services
Whether you’re in a rent-controlled apartment in the East Village or a condo in Hudson Yards, maintenance is key. Airtasker connects you with expert New York Taskers who can handle the odd jobs to keep your home running smoothly. Here’s what your local handyman can do for you.
Mounting TVs and shelves
New York apartments are notorious for limited floor space, making vertical storage essential. Taskers can expertly mount TVs, floating shelves, and art on any surface, whether it’s the tricky plaster and lath found in Brooklyn or Queens brownstones or the concrete walls of a DUMBO loft. They ensure everything is secure and level, helping you maximize your square footage.
Assembling furniture
Getting furniture into a fifth-floor walk-up on the Lower East Side is hard enough; assembling it shouldn't be the breaking point. New York handymen can assemble everything from Murphy beds (a NYC staple) to complex IKEA PAX wardrobes. They bring their own tools and can navigate tight hallways and service elevators to get your furniture built and placed exactly where you need it.
Repairing walls and painting
Moving out of a Queens apartment often requires returning the walls to their original condition to get your security deposit back. Local Taskers can patch nail holes, repair drywall damage from AC unit installations, and perform touch-up painting, which is especially crucial for high-turnover rental buildings.
Installing AC units
In a city where central air is a luxury, installing an air-conditioning unit is a non-negotiable summer ritual. New York Taskers can safely install your unit in a pre-war building with non-standard windows, ensuring it's properly placed and sealed against city noise and pollution.
Fixing minor plumbing and electrical issues
A dripping faucet in your West Village apartment or a loose outlet can be a major annoyance. While major work requires a licensed pro, Taskers can handle minor fixes like replacing a showerhead, unclogging a drain in a brownstone bathroom, or swapping out a light fixture. This is often faster and more affordable than waiting on a super or large contracting company.
Why choose handyman Taskers in New York?
Most handymen in New York have local expertise
Steering through New York's building logistics requires specific knowledge. Many Taskers are well-versed in the Certificate of Insurance (COI) requirements common in luxury buildings across Manhattan and Downtown Brooklyn. If you live in a co-op or building with strict regulations, a local Tasker can help coordinate the necessary paperwork and access.
For larger projects, such as certain plumbing or electrical work, a specific license from the NYC Department of Consumer and Worker Protection (DCWP) may be required. A knowledgeable Tasker can advise you on whether your project requires a licensed professional, such as a home improvement contractor, and can help ensure all work complies with city regulations.
